Tehran’s grocery stores are well-stocked, but many Iranian families can barely afford the basics. Nearly six months into the war, food, medicine and everything except heavily subsidized gasoline have become far more expensive as Iran's economy takes a beating from sanctions and a naval blockade.

Iranians say they are forced to work more hours, cut back on groceries and leisure to make ends meet; experts skeptical if Tehran can be pressured into making concessions
